Gorsley, Herefordshire

Project Overview

A private developer required the renewal of 280 meters of 50mm rising main serving 11 newly built houses after the existing drainage field failed. The new pipeline route passed through a residential village environment, involving multiple road crossings, sections of traffic management, and localised road closures.
To minimise disruption while ensuring a durable long-term solution, Horizontal Directional Drilling (HDD) was used for the majority of the installation.

  • Client: Private Developer
  • Location: Gorsley, Herefordshire
  • Duration: 5 days
  • Method: Horizontal Directional Drilling (HDD)
  • Length: ~280 meters
  • Pipe Installed: 50mm MDPE SDR11
  • Ground Conditions: Clay and mudrock

Challenges & Solutions

Failed Drainage Infrastructure:
The existing drainage field was no longer functioning, requiring a complete renewal of the rising main to restore effective wastewater discharge for the development.

Working Within Public Highways:
The route involved several road crossings, requiring stop/go traffic management and temporary road closures. HDD allowed the pipe to be installed beneath carriageways without full-width excavation, significantly reducing disruption.

Live Connection to Existing Manhole:
The new rising main had to be accurately connected into an existing manhole. Careful excavation and precise bore termination ensured a secure and reliable tie-in.

Execution Strategy

Trenchless Road Crossings:
HDD was used to bore beneath road surfaces, avoiding extensive excavation and reducing reinstatement requirements.

Managed Traffic Control:
Traffic management systems were implemented and coordinated to maintain safety and minimise inconvenience to residents and road users.

Final Connection Works:
At the termination point, excavation was carried out to expose the existing manhole, allowing the new pipework to be connected, tested, and commissioned.

Outcome

The rising main renewal was completed successfully within 5 days, restoring drainage for all 11 properties. Disruption to the village was kept to a minimum despite the complexity of the route and traffic constraints.
